During Valiant Shield 2026, the U.S. Marines from III Marine Expeditionary Force deployed and tested the Medium-Range Intercept Capability (MRIC) system on Mason Range, Guam, on June 24, 2026. This marks the first public deployment of the Iron Dome-derived system in the Pacific theater. The MRIC is a trailer-mounted system carrying up to 20 SkyHunter interceptors (range 4-70 km), designed to fill a capability gap since the retirement of the MIM-23 Hawk in 1997. The SkyHunter, manufactured by Raytheon in Arkansas, uses an active radar seeker and data link for multi-threat engagement. The system integrates with Marine Corps G/ATOR radar and Common Aviation Command and Control System. Israel delivered the first Tamir interceptors to the Marines in May 2026. The system addresses threats from cheap drones, cruise missiles, and precision rockets in contested Pacific scenarios, offering interception rates of 85-90 percent based on Iron Dome's combat record.

U.S. Marines from III Marine Expeditionary Force were photographed calibrating and evaluating the Medium-Range Intercept Capability (MRIC) system on Mason Range, Guam, on June 24, 2026, as part of Valiant Shield 2026. The biennial U.S.-led exercise assembles joint and allied forces across the Indo-Pacific to practice high-end multi-domain combat—the kind the Pentagon considers most likely in any future confrontation with China.
The appearance of MRIC at Guam during Valiant Shield marks the first confirmed public deployment of the system in the Pacific theater during a major exercise. It comes just weeks after Israel delivered the first batch of Tamir interceptors to the Marine Corps in May 2026 to support the system’s initial operational platoon.
Addressing a Long-Standing Capability Gap
MRIC is the Marine Corps’ answer to a capability gap that opened in 1997, when the service retired its last MIM-23 Hawk medium-range surface-to-air missile batteries. For the subsequent two and a half decades, the Marines operated without an organic medium-range air defense system, relying instead on the Army to provide Patriot and THAAD coverage.
That arrangement worked reasonably well when air threats were predictable and the tactical environment allowed deliberate theater-level planning. However, the proliferation of cheap drones, cruise missiles, and precision rockets across potential adversary arsenals in the Indo-Pacific fundamentally changed the calculation. A Marine Littoral Regiment maneuvering through island terrain in a contested Pacific scenario cannot always count on an Army Patriot battery being within supporting range. The threats it needs to defeat at ranges between 4 km and 70 km (2.5 to 43 miles) are precisely those that neither the short-range Stinger nor the long-range Patriot is designed to handle most efficiently.
System Architecture and Capabilities
The MRIC system integrates Iron Dome technology—developed by Israel’s Rafael Advanced Defense Systems—into a mobile, trailer-mounted launcher configuration. It carries up to 20 interceptor missiles in four levels of missile pods.
The interceptor, known in U.S. service as the SkyHunter, is the American-manufactured variant of the Tamir missile, which has intercepted thousands of rockets, drones, and cruise missiles in combat over Israel since 2011. SkyHunter features:
- An active radar seeker for terminal guidance
- A two-way data link allowing updated targeting data to be transmitted during flight
- A fragmentation blast warhead with a proximity fuze that does not require a direct hit to defeat its target
Raytheon, which builds the SkyHunter through its R2S joint venture with Rafael at a facility in East Camden, Arkansas (opened in November 2025), received a $380 million full-rate production contract for MRIC hardware in late 2025, bringing the program’s total contract value to $412 million.
Fire Control and Multi-Threat Engagement
The fire control architecture connecting the launcher to its targets integrates:
- The Marine Corps Ground/Air Task-Oriented Radar (G/ATOR), providing 360-degree coverage for target detection and tracking
- The Common Aviation Command and Control System, handling communications and engagement sequencing
The digital signal processing that ties these components together allows MRIC to simultaneously track and evaluate multiple aerial threats approaching from different directions and altitudes, prioritizing and cueing engagement sequences without requiring the operator to manage each track manually. This simultaneous multi-threat engagement capability is the operational feature that makes MRIC relevant to the scenario planners worry most about: a coordinated strike mixing cruise missiles, drones, and fixed-wing aircraft arriving from multiple axes at the same time.
Combat Provenance
Iron Dome’s combat record provides the evidentiary foundation for MRIC’s development. Israel’s system has demonstrated an interception rate of 85 to 90 percent against real-world threats in operational conditions since its 2011 deployment—a figure drawn from engagements against actual rockets and missiles rather than test-range targets.
The Tamir interceptor itself has been progressively upgraded to expand the threat envelope it can handle, starting with short-range rockets and evolving to include cruise missiles by 2020, and showing limited capability against some ballistic missiles during the Iran conflict that began in 2025. The Marine Corps’ version inherits that evolution through the SkyHunter configuration.
